Lataut in context

With 2,804 people at the 2011 Census, Lataut was the 53rd most populous of its district's 314 villages, above the district average of 1,679.

Literacy stood at 68.88%, 6.5 points above the district's rural average of 62.34%.

Among children aged 0–6 the ratio was 1046, 123 above the rural national 923.
